Switch rules that work
- Plan → free — brainstorm and outline cheaply
- Hard code → Claude-style depth when available on Pro+
- General polish → GPT when you need a different cut
- Research synthesis → Gemini when that strength fits
- Stuck twice → change model, not the whole tool
Multi-model is a method. Random model spam is not.
